Story summary
- On July 23, 2025, the International Court of Justice ruled that states must legally combat climate change.
- Allianz board member Günther Thallinger noted the ruling's potential effects on asset valuations and financial markets.
- The ruling implies that fossil fuel subsidies could be considered unlawful, impacting related businesses.
- Vanuatu's government supported the ruling, highlighting its significance since the 2015 Paris Agreement.
